Las Vegas Mercury Article
August 17th, 2006
Here’s another article about Front Sight from a Las Vegas publication as promised.
The Las Vegas Mercury talks about the positive major media press Front Sight and Ignatius Piazza have received, and makes a few observations of their own.
Entry Filed under: Dr. Ignatius Piazza,Front Sight,Monday Blog Posts.